      Bogotá Internacional has shown a relatively stable performance at home in the Colombian Primera A's second half of the season. This season, they've played 2 home games, with 1 win and 1 loss, a goal difference of 1:2, a negative goal difference of -1, and a win rate of 50%. Currently, they're ranked 14th in the league. In total, they've played 5 games, with 1 win, 2 draws, and 2 losses, accumulating 5 points. On average, they score 1 goal per game on the offensive end and concede 1.4 goals per game on the defensive end. In their last six games, they've had 1 win, 2 draws, and 2 losses, with a goal difference of 5:7 and a negative goal difference of -2. Bogotá Internacional's home form will be a key factor in their upcoming matches. Their ability to capitalize on home - field advantage and improve both their offense and defense will be crucial for climbing up the league standings.
